First Reading Ephesians 5:21-33 
Give way to one another in obedience to Christ

Give way to one another in obedience to Christ. Wives should regard their husbands as they regard the Lord, since as Christ is head of the Church and saves the whole body, so is a husband the head of his wife; and as the Church submits to Christ, so should wives to their husbands, in everything. Husbands should love their wives just as Christ loved the Church and sacrificed himself for her to make her holy. He made her clean by washing her in water with a form of words, so that when he took her to himself she would be glorious, with no speck or wrinkle or anything like that, but holy and faultless. In the same way, husbands must love their wives as they love their own bodies; for a man to love his wife is for him to love himself. A man never hates his own body, but he feeds it and looks after it; and that is the way Christ treats the Church, because it is his body – and we are its living parts. For this reason, a man must leave his father and mother and be joined to his wife, and the two will become one body. This mystery has many implications; but I am saying it applies to Christ and the Church. To sum up; you too, each one of you, must love his wife as he loves himself; and let every wife respect her husband. Readings Reflections

Lord Jesus Christ you are the head of the Church, saviour of humanity. You sacrificed yourself for the sake of the Church to make her holy. I pray today for all couples. May husbands love their wives as Christ. May they take up their responsibilities as heads of families. May the be ready to protect their wives and children. May they promote Christian values in families. Make all couples one, bring unity into families and homes. May all wives respect their husbands. 

Holy Family of Jesus, Mary and Joseph pray for us. Lord Jesus Christ I trust in you.
